West Croydon station is equipped with essential facilities to make your travel experience smoother. The ticket office is open from early morning till late evening, even on weekends, ensuring flexibility for travelers. For your convenience, there are ticket machines available where you can collect tickets bought online. Accessibility considerations are also not forgotten, with step-free access provided on some platforms. However, it’s worth noting that while accessible ticket machines and induction loops are available, there are no waiting rooms, toilets, or baby-changing facilities at the station.
For those looking to grab a quick bite or a refreshing cup of coffee, the station houses a coffee shop, along with a news agent offering various goods. While you may not find an ATM or currency exchange facilities within the station, alternative options are readily available along the nearby bustling streets. Free public Wi-Fi is also accessible, which is a great advantage for staying connected or catching up on work while on the go.

Yalding station provides several essential amenities for travelers. Though it lacks a ticket office, ticket machines are readily available for you to purchase or collect your pre-bought tickets. Great emphasis is placed on accessibility; induction loops and accessible ticket machines are provided for convenience. For assistance, the station has designated help points, and additional support is available on trains. However, do note that the station does not have waiting rooms, toilets, or refreshment services, so plan accordingly before arriving.
Accessibility at stations is paramount, and Yalding offers partial step-free access. Specifically, platform 1 benefits from ease of access monitored by staff who assist on the trains. However, reach platform 2 requires maneuvering via a footbridge. If assistance is needed, especially for those with impaired mobility, arrangements can be made in advance with the station's mobile Assistance Team. Unfortunately, facilities like accessible toilets, and accessible taxi services are currently unavailable.
